진동의 주파수분석을 통한 결함 식별 - 회전기계를 중심으로-
정윤성,왕지남,김광섭,Jeong, Yoon-Seong,Wang, Gi-Nam,Kim, Gwang-Sub 한국정밀공학회 1995 한국정밀공학회지 Vol.12 No.11
This paper pressents a condition-based maintenance (CBM) method through bibration analysis. The well known frequency analysis is employed for performing machine fault diagnosis. The statistical control chart is also applied for analyzing the trend of the bearing wear. Vibration sensors are attached to prototype machine and signals are continuously monitored. The sampled data are utilized to evaluate how well the fast fourier transform(FFT) and the statistical control chart techniques could be used to identify defects of machine and to analyze the machine degradation. Experimental results show that the propowed approach could classify every mal-function and could be utilized for real machine diagnosis system.
GLOBAL EXISTENCE OF WEAK SOLUTIONS FOR A KELLER-SEGEL-FLUID MODEL WITH NONLINEAR DIFFUSION
정윤성,강경근,김재우 대한수학회 2014 대한수학회지 Vol.51 No.3
We consider the Cauchy problem for a Keller-Segel-fluid mo- del with degenerate diffusion for cell density, which is mathematically formulated as a porus medium type of Keller-Segel equations coupled to viscous incompressible fluid equations. We establish the global-in- time existence of weak solutions and bounded weak solutions depending on some conditions of parameters such as chemotactic sensitivity and consumption rate of oxygen for certain range of diffusive exponents of cell density in two and three dimensions.
실리콘 단결정 잉곳용 석영유리 도가니의 brownish ring에 대한 연구
정윤성,최재호,민경원,변영민,임원빈,노성훈,강남훈,김형준,Jung, YoonSung,Choi, Jae Ho,Min, Kyung Won,Byun, Young Min,Im, Won Bin,Noh, Sung-Hun,Kang, Nam-Hun,Kim, Hyeong-Jun 한국결정성장학회 2022 한국결정성장학회지 Vol.32 No.3
A brown ring (hereinafter referred to as BR) on the inner surface of a quartz glass crucible used in the manufacturing process of a silicon ingot for semiconductor wafers was studied. BR is 20~30 ㎛ in size and has an asymmetric brown ring shape. The size and distribution of BR were different depending on the crucible location, and the size and distribution of BR were the largest and most abundant in the round part with the highest crucible temperature during Si ingot growth. BR contains cristobalite, which has a higher coefficient of thermal expansion than quartz glass, so it is considered that surface cracks appear. The color development of BR and pin holes are presumed to be due to oxygen vacancies.
5년간 울산대학교병원에서 HPLC법을 이용한 Mycobacteria의 동정과 균종 분포
정윤성,김성률,장철훈,이선호 대한진단검사의학회 2008 Annals of Laboratory Medicine Vol.28 No.1
Background : Infections caused by mycobacteria have been significantly increasing. Due to the difficulty of making a decision about the pathogenicity of mycobacteria, species-level identification is very important for patients’ diagnosis and treatment. The purpose of this study was to identify mycobacteria species using a high performance liquid chromatography (HPLC) method and to provide an initial database for the distribution of mycobacteria in Korea. Methods : Acid fast bacteria isolated from 3,107 clinical specimens were identified by mycolic acid analysis using HPLC. The HPLC patterns were compared with those of standard mycobacteria species. Results : The HPLC patterns were divided into single, double, and triple cluster groups, each group comprising 9, 20, and 4 species, respectively. Mycobacteria and non-tuberculous mycobacteria (NTM) were identifies by HPLC at the rates of 99.5% and 95.6%, respectively. NTM was isolated in 12.4% of the mycobacteria positive specimens. This study also found that there were 20 different NTM species with the distribution of each species ranging from 0.3% to 15.9% of the total NTM. While the rate of NTM has been increasing in Korea, M. avium-intracellulare, M. fortuitum, and M. chelonae are relatively decreasing, and M. kansasii and M. gordonae are relatively increasing. Conclusions : HPLC method was highly discriminative for the identification of NTM in clinical specimens. (Korean J Lab Med 2008;28:24-33)
